Transaction 50079dd2484a4942d9f3130fd7f6aaef44c4541326ded998bd0b29115507df71
1 Input
1 Output
-
50079dd2484a4942d9f3130fd7f6aaef44c4541326ded998bd0b29115507df71:0
- value
- 684115
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c537fc86aadafbfdb1aa07927a4a6b1e1601b3d OP_EQUAL
- address
- 3JrnzELAxFJvLMnMbqkZx8mN6DWxMqkgCp